What is the Aiken County Probate Form 300es
The Aiken County Probate Form 300es is a legal document used in South Carolina for probate proceedings. This form is essential for initiating the probate process, which involves the validation of a deceased person's will and the distribution of their estate. The 300es form serves as a formal request to the probate court, providing necessary details about the deceased, their assets, and the beneficiaries involved. Understanding the purpose of this form is crucial for anyone navigating the probate process in Aiken County.

Key elements of the Aiken County Probate Form 300es
The Aiken County Probate Form 300es includes several key elements that are essential for its validity:
- The full name and address of the deceased.
- The date of death and the location where the deceased resided.
- A list of the deceased's assets, including real estate and personal property.
- The names and addresses of all beneficiaries and heirs.
- Signature of the petitioner, affirming the accuracy of the information provided.
Each of these components plays a critical role in the probate process and must be completed accurately.
